Current Value of Holding

$173 Million

Shares

6.38 Million

% of Portfolio

2.53%

Average Buy Price

$23.1

Avg closing price
Price range

3 David Tepper BlackRock Institutional Trust Company N.A. - iShares China Large-Cap ETF Trades

David Tepper acquired 6.38 Million BlackRock Institutional Trust Company N.A. - iShares China Large-Cap ETF shares worth $173 Million. That's 2.53% of their equity portfolio (12th largest holding). The investor owns 416.85% of the outstanding BlackRock Institutional Trust Company N.A. - iShares China Large-Cap ETF stock. The first BlackRock Institutional Trust Company N.A. - iShares China Large-Cap ETF trade was made in Q2 2023. Since then David Tepper bought shares one more times and sold shares on one occasions. The stake costed the investor $147 Million, netting the investor a gain of 18% so far.

Avg closing price
Price range
New holding (+6.38 Million shares) Q1 2024
Avg closing price $23.06
Price range $21.14 - $24.64
Sold -1.5 Million shares Q3 2023
Avg closing price $27.61
Price range $26.14 - $30.42
New holding (+1.5 Million shares) Q2 2023
Avg closing price $28.05
Price range $25.97 - $29.49

Embed chart

Easily embed the chart on your blog or website – it will always update automatically!